PRTM Wins Awards for Providing Exceptional Support to National Guard and Reserve Employees
WASHINGTON & SAN DIEGO-(Business Wire)-September 23, 2009 - PRTM, a worldwide management consulting firm, has won two state-level (Washington, D.C. and California) awards for providing outstanding support to its National Guard and Reserve employees. The Pro Patria Award in Washington, D.C. and the Above and Beyond Award in California, presented by the Employer Support of the Guard and Reserve (ESGR), are the U.S. government’s highest state-level awards.
PRTM was also selected as one of 131 semi-finalists for the ESGR’s national 2009 Secretary of Defense Employer Support Freedom Award. The ESGR, a Department of Defense agency, received more than 3,200 nominations for both the national and state-level awards.
The awards are significant because only members of the National Guard and Reserve or their family members are eligible to nominate their employers. The awards recognize the employers that have given exceptional support to the country’s national defense by offering leadership practices and personnel policies to employees who serve in the National Guard and Reserve.

U.S. Navy Commanders Jim Mason and Rich Meyer nominated PRTM for the awards. Mason, a manager at PRTM and active Reservist, recently served a nine-month tour of duty in Afghanistan—his second tour in less than two years. Meyer, a principal at PRTM and active Reservist, is being mobilized to serve at the U.S. embassy in Islamabad, Pakistan for one year to support Operation Enduring Freedom (OEF) in Afghanistan.
